... Andrew Conrad is senior program manager for the Institute for Decision Making and the special projects manager for the Business and Community Services Division at The University of Northern Iowa. His responsibilities include the design, delivery, and follow-up of community and economic development services to communities and regions.

He has been a reporter on the metropolitan desk and the investigations desk, specializing in exploiting databases and computer tools for news stories, including a study of rampage killers, and the re-creation of the last 102 minutes of the World Trade Center. He ran the Florida ballot project for a consortium of the New York Times, Washington Post, and Wall Street Journal in 2001, cataloguing the ballots that went uncounted after the Supreme Court stopped the recount.
